The terms of the Engagement Letter, including, without limitation, the <br /> compensation provisions and the indemnification provisions, as modified by the Application and <br /> this Order, are reasonable terms and conditions of employment and are hereby approved. <br /> 3. Pursuant to sections 105(a) and 363(b) of the Bankruptcy Code, the Debtors are <br /> hereby authorized to retain Cambio to provide the Debtors with a CRO and certain Additional <br /> Personnel and to designate Thomas Fairfield as the Debtors' CRO, nunc pro tunc to the Petition <br /> Date on the terms set forth in the Engagement Letter, subject to the following terms, which apply <br /> notwithstanding anything in the Engagement Letter or the Application or any Exhibits related <br /> thereto to the contrary: <br /> (a) Cambio and its affiliates shall not act in any other capacity (for example, and <br /> without limitation, as a financial advisor, claims agent/claims administrator, or <br /> investor/acquirer) in connection with the above-captioned cases. <br /> (b) In the event the Debtors seek to have Cambio personnel assume executive officer <br /> positions that are different than the positions disclosed in the Application, or to <br /> materially change the terms of the engagement by either (i) modifying the <br /> functions of personnel, (ii) adding new executive officers, or (iii) altering or <br /> expanding the scope of the engagement, a motion to modify the retention shall be <br /> filed. <br /> (c) Cambio shall file with the Court with copies to the U.S. Trustee and all official <br /> committees, a report of staffing on the engagement for the previous month. Such <br /> report shall include the names and functions filled of the individuals assigned. All <br /> staffing shall be subject to review by the Court in the event an objection is filed. <br /> (d) No principal, employee or independent contractor of Cambio and its affiliates <br /> shall serve as a director of any of the above-captioned Debtors during the <br /> pendency of the above-captioned cases. <br /> (e) Cambio shall file with the Court and provide notice to the U.S. Trustee and all <br /> official committees, reports of compensation earned and expenses incurred on a <br /> quarterly basis. Such reports shall contain summary charts which describe the <br /> services provided, identify the compensation earned by each executive officer and <br /> staff employee provided, and itemize the expenses incurred. All compensation <br /> shall be subject to review by the Court in the event an objection is filed. <br /> 4 <br />
